Functions of the male reproductive track.
1.)Production of sperm and testosterone,
2.)Secrete the other components of seminal fluids,
3.)Transport semen,
4.)Delivery of the semen into the female reproduction tract.

What is asexual reproduction
~ Involves one parent
~Offspring are genetically identical to the parent and each other
4 of 8
What is sexual reproduction?
~Involves two parents are needed
~Produces offspring that are genetically unique

What is meiosis?
~ Type of cell division that results in four daughter cells.
~with half the number of chromosomes of the parent.
~ As it produced in the gametes and plant spores.
